Donna’s guest this week is Fisherman and Poet Dave Densmore, aka “Dangerous” Dave Densmore. He has been a commercial fisherman for over 61 years in the Pacific Northwest and in Alaska. He has performed at festivals and in schools throughout the country, been in numerous films, on NBC’s “The Today Show, and featured on OPB, PBS and in the New York Times. He is living on his new sailboat in the East Mooring Basin where he is also working on two other boats he also owns. We will talk about living during this Pandemic time, the freedom of being on the water, his love of boats and the events which shaped him – and we will hear some new poetry.
